Quick Specs HP Compaq dx7380 Microtower Business PC System Details • Levels presented do not account for non-HP/Compaq installed hardware. Ambient Air Temperature Humidity Altitude Shock Vibration Acoustic Noise Operating 50° to 104°F (10° to 45°C) at sea level with an altitude de-rating of 1.0°C per every 1000 ft (300 m) above sea level to a maximum of 8000 ft (2500 m), no direct sustained sunlight. Maximum rate of change is 77°F/Hr (25°C/Hr). The upper limit may be limited by the type and number of options installed. Storage -22° to 140°F (-30° to 60°C) - Maximum rate of change: 410°F/Hr (210°C/Hr). Operating 10% to 90% relative humidity (Rh), 86°F (30°C) maximum wet bulb temperature, non-condensing Storage 10% to 95% relative humidity (Rh), 101.66°F (38.7°C) maximum wet bulb temperature, noncondensing Operating 0 to 8,000 feet (0 to 2438.4 meters) - This value may be limited by the type and number of options installed. Maximum allowable altitude change rate is 1,000 ft/min (304.8 m/min). Non-Operating 0 to 30,000 feet (0 to 9,144 meters) - Maximum allowable altitude change rate is 1200 ft/min (365.76 m/min). Listed are the levels of shock the product can withstand with NO damage being incurred? The values represent peak input acceleration during a 2~3 ms half-sine shock pulse, 11 ms trapezoidal shock pulse. Non-Operating 45G's (Half-sine Shock) 45G's (Trapezoidal Shock) Listed are the levels of vibration the product can withstand with NO damage being incurred? The values represent a flat random vibration input acceleration profile across the given frequency range. Operating Random vibration at [email protected]/Hz, [email protected]/Hz, [email protected]/Hz, [email protected]/Hz 5Hz to 300Hz, (0.25G's nominal). Non-Operating Random vibration at 0.008G²/Hz, 10Hz to 500Hz, (2 Grms nominal). Listed are the declared A-WEIGHTED SOUND POWER LEVELS (LWAd) and declared average desktop seated operator position A-WEIGHTED SOUND PRESSURE LEVELS (LpAm) when the product is operating in a 73.4°F (23°C) ambient environment. IDLE (Fixed disk drive Desktop Average LpAm = 35 dBA spinning) Operating (Random write) Desktop Average LpAm = 42 dBA Service and Support On-site WarrantyNote 1: One-year (1-1-1) limited warranty delivers one year of on-site, next business day or second business-dayNote 2 service for parts and labor and includes free telephone supportNote 3 24 x 7. Additional configurable warranty options (sold separately) include: three years parts and one year labor (3/1/1), or 3 years next business day, three years parts and three years labor (3/3/3).
